Black eyed bean fritters is a popular West African snack, which is also enjoyed by Brazilians and Cubans. The dish was introduced to West Africa by the Hausa's , who predominantly live in Nigeria and some parts of West Africa, such as Ghana, Sierra Leone, Cameroon etc INGREDIENTS 350g of peeled Black Eyed Beans 60ml of Water 2 large Banana Shallots 1 Habanero Chilli OPTIONAL 50g of Diced Bells Peppers 30g of chopped Spring Onions 1 medium sized diced Onion Salt to taste In my previous video I shared my two easy methods of peeling your Black Eyed Beans under 15 minutes.
